GitHub приобрёл менеджер пакетов npm

Автор:

Нат Фридман (Nat Friedman), генеральный директор сервиса GitHub, принадлежащего Microsoft, объявил о приобретении npm, самого популярного в мире менеджера пакетов для приложений jаvascript. На платформе Node Package Manager размещено более 1,3 миллионов пакетов, а сам сервис обслуживает примерно 12 миллионов разработчиков. Ежемесячное количество загрузок пакетов превышает 75 миллиардов.

GitHub заявляет, что npm по-прежнему будет бесплатным для разработчиков, что неудивительно. В дальнейшем GitHub планирует инвестировать в развитие npm в плане производительности, надёжности и масштабируемости.

«Мы будем работать над улучшением повседневного опыта разработчиков и мейнтейнеров, а также поддержим отличную работу, уже проделанную над npm v7 CLI, который останется бесплатным и открытым. Некоторые крупные функции, которыми мы восхищаемся — это рабочие пространства и улучшения в области публикации и многофакторной аутентификации», — сказал Нат Фридман.

В будущем компания планирует интегрировать GitHub и npm, чтобы ещё больше повысить безопасность и позволить разработчикам тщательно отслеживать npm-пакеты из своих Pull Request. Что же касается платных клиентов npm (Pro, Teams и Enterprise), то GitHub планирует разрешить пользователям перенести свои приватные пакеты npm в GitHub Packages. Не исключено, что в будущем GitHub планирует сделать сервис npm полностью бесплатным.